394e55a927 [3.7] bpo-17239: Disable external entities in SAX parser (GH-9217) (GH-9511)
The SAX parser no longer processes general external entities by default
to increase security. Before, the parser created network connections
to fetch remote files or loaded local files from the file system for DTD
and entities.

Miss Islington (bot)
b608fcd444
closes bpo-34004: Skip lock interruption tests on musl. (GH-9224)
Returning EINTR from pthread semaphore or lock acquisition is an optional POSIX
feature. musl does not provide this feature, so some threadsignal tests fail
when Python is built against it.

There's no good way to test for musl, so we skip if we're on Linux and not using
glibc pthreads.

Also, hedge in the threading documentation about when we can provide interrupts
from lock acquisition.
